PER CURIAM.
It appearing that the appellant was sentenced at a time when jurisdiction of this cause was vested in this court, it is hereby ordered that the judgment of the trial court is affirmed but the sentence is vacated and the case remanded for resentencing. The appellant need not be present at the resentencing.
